Turquoise waters along the coast of Costa Maya, Yucatan Peninsula in Mexico.Costa Maya is a stretch of Caribbean coast on the eastern part of Mexico’s Yucatán Peninsula. As the only state…
Read MoreTurquoise waters along the coast of Costa Maya, Yucatan Peninsula in Mexico.Costa Maya is a stretch of Caribbean coast on the eastern part of Mexico’s Yucatán Peninsula. As the only state…
Read More